What does a client delivery associate do?

A client delivery associate is responsible for ensuring the timely and accurate delivery of services or products to clients. They coordinate between internal teams and clients, manage schedules, and address any issues that arise to maintain customer satisfaction. Strong communication skills and familiarity with delivery management tools are often required.

About this Opportunity

As a Client Delivery Associate, you will provide exceptional service to our International Private Banking Clients. You will be responsible for managing client cases and ensuring compliance with regulatory standards through ongoing due diligence (ODD) and Know Your Customer (KYC) processes. This role demands a proactive approach to client service and meticulous attention to detail.
